Expected long term effects
The result on the hybridsystem is that the elproduction goes up 10% and waterheat goes up 30-60% with parallellkoppling. For 10 degres higher teperatur in the groundhole the effency on the heatpump rise with ca 35%. Its no different with glas-glas or glas.plast suncells in U.points. We dont need to isolate the absorbator or the pipes.
